March 2018 – Hot-press mounted photographs available as Limited Edition 11″x 11″ or 8″x 8″ sizes on 50 x 40cm CXD archival off-white conservation board .
Pressed and mounted by myself, supplied unframed on the mountboard with a bonded mat window in place, or complete with smooth black frame, whitewater non-reflective glass, and sealed back panel. Mountboard is studio-stamped and signed on the verso. Framed photographs also have a signed and embossed inscription label spray-mounted on the back panel. All prints come with a Certificate of Authenticity, also signed and embossed. Examples below.

Early 2017 started with the release of my book ‘Chalk Hills White Horses’, Casebound/Hardcover in field-green Wibalin, with copper foil – ISBN 978-1-909660-68-7 at £22.95. Available at independent bookshops and museums, or signed from the author via the ‘BOOKS’ page.
